Almonacid de la Cuba
City in Zaragoza, Spain
Overview
Almonacid de la Cuba is a picturesque and tranquil village in the province of Zaragoza, renowned for its well-preserved Roman dam and traditional Aragonese charm. Its serene streets, historic sites, and natural surroundings make it an appealing getaway for those seeking an authentic rural experience.
